Output e8d75fde6a85dcca5eea9bc5386ceed26d6028e86e7bbb9d987f4e4b96cd13ec:0

value
6288000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15b36dfc5d8aa00faa765f939d0b61af1c3fb60 OP_EQUAL
address
3NEbEPZpQ58jwQyaX339VxkqrfaWTUf9c7
transaction
e8d75fde6a85dcca5eea9bc5386ceed26d6028e86e7bbb9d987f4e4b96cd13ec
confirmations
151865
spent
true